Output 651b208394b955e5dae4cf6d695665f79e861d6f77391c8b4980e0ea8475ef8a:26

value
37455853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bc7995c4fd0c3122e92e23270a5b097ece66bf6 OP_EQUAL
address
MGGSqGnKRvKj49cgXyAZb8MLRqnz1vyNta
transaction
651b208394b955e5dae4cf6d695665f79e861d6f77391c8b4980e0ea8475ef8a
spent
true